I was wondering if anyone with the older Blue/Yellow colored M-Audio 4x4 Midisport (or any other from that generation) experiences any problems under Windows XP SP2 and/or the latest sequencers? (I use Cubase 4).

I'm thinking of ebaying one (no local stores stock the new ones!) and the one thing I worry about is driver compatibility. I think this hardware was released in 2001, and that worries me. Does anyone know if this is an issue? I would greatly appreciate anyones help!

The older ones work fine. And, if they have issues, it's usually because of outdated chips. If that's the case, M-Audio will send you new ones; I got mine for my 8x8 in a couple days after e-mailing their support about a code10 error I was getting from their latest drivers at the time (this was 2004 or so).

reflekshun wrote:Scot - interesting the newer one gives you problems? what kind of problems have you had so far if you dont mind me asking?
Often when I power it up, all the lights are blinking in unison and I need to restart it. Also, sometimes it doesn't show up in my MIDI devices, and I have to re-scan for it. It always snaps to attention afterwards, so it's never much more than an inconvenience.
